Accreditation body approvals and legal degree status

Zell Education is an edtech delivery platform — not a degree-awarding institution. The credential you receive comes from the partner university or certifying body. Edtech platforms can be excellent for structured learning, career services, and programme access — but the recognition question must be answered by verifying the AWARDING ENTITY's accreditation independently of the platform's marketing. Ask for the offer letter in writing before paying any fees.

Recognition determines what doors your Zell Education credential opens. Here's the full list — with what each one actually means in practice:

  • ACCA Approved Learning Partner — ACCA Platinum Partner
  • CFA Institute Authorized Prep Provider — CFA prep partner
  • CMA prep partner — CMA US prep partner

The platform is not the credential: verify the accreditation of the AWARDING ENTITY (the partner university or certifying body), not the edtech platform. For Indian partner universities, check UGC-DEB status. For foreign partners, check AIU equivalence. For professional certifications (ACCA, CFA, CMA), the certifying body itself is the source of recognition.

Academic and professional eligibility criteria

Eligibility at Zell Education depends on the awarding entity's requirements, not the platform's:

  • Partner-university master's: bachelor's degree with the partner university's specified aggregate. Check the partner's admission page directly.
  • Bootcamps: highly variable. Some are genuinely open to anyone; others require relevant background or work experience. The application is usually a portfolio assessment or a coding test rather than academic credentials.
  • Professional certifications (ACCA, CFA, CMA): eligibility is set by the certifying body. For ACCA: secondary education is the minimum; for CFA: bachelor's + 4,000 hours work experience; for CMA US: bachelor's + 2 years in management accounting. Zell and similar prep partners enrol you to prepare, not to sit the exam for you.

Career outcomes after Zell Education

Concrete role outcomes after a Zell Education programme by track:

  • ACCA — roles like Audit Associate (Big 4), Financial Analyst, Tax Consultant, Internal Auditor, Finance Manager (with experience). (typically INR 5-14 LPA for ACCA-affiliated/qualified members in India; international roles command significantly higher)
  • CFA — roles like Equity Research Analyst, Investment Banking Analyst, Portfolio Manager (with experience), Risk Analyst, Credit Analyst. (typically INR 8-25 LPA for CFA charterholders in India early-mid career; senior roles in IB/PE go significantly higher)
  • CMA US — roles like Management Accountant, Cost Analyst,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&A) Analyst, Internal Auditor, Finance Business Partner. (typically INR 5-14 LPA for CMA US-qualified professionals in India early-mid career)

Industry demand context: Edtech programme alumni are most active in tech and data roles (software development, data engineering, product management, UI/UX) for companies like Razorpay, Zepto, Cred, PhonePe, Groww, and mid-size SaaS companies. Finance certification (ACCA, CFA, CMA) alumni are active in Big 4 accounting firms, investment banks, and corporate finance teams. The sector recognises the credential from the certifying body (ACCA, CFA Institute, IMA) — the edtech delivery platform is secondary.

Realistic expectation: edtech bootcamp outcomes are most visible for 0-3 year learners with specific role targets (data analyst, junior developer, financial analyst). For working professionals, the credential unlocks career conversations — but the portfolio work and projects you ship during the programme matter more to employers than the credential itself.

Note on Zell credentials and recognition: Zell Education delivers preparation and study support for globally recognised professional certifications (ACCA, CFA, CPA) — it is not a UGC-DEB degree-awarding university. The credential you receive is the external professional certification (issued by ACCA, CFA Institute, or AICPA), not a Zell-issued university degree. Regulatory verification applies to those professional bodies’ credentials, not to Zell as an institution. Confirm the specific credential type and its employer recognition before enrolling.
